She?s never been one to hold her tongue, so when Costco refused to sell her new book ?I Hate Everyone? Starting with Me,? Joan Rivers took action.
The outspoken media personality showed up at the Burbank, California branch of the discount warehouse with copies of the newly-released book to sell yesterday (August 7). She signed autographs for fans and made a huge scene when she moved things from the parking lot to the food court.
Of course, Costco workers alerted the authorities who eventually asked Ms. Rivers to leave, which she did without putting up too much of a fuss.
Afterwards, Joan told press, ?Costco, who sells condoms by the pallet, who sells Paula Deen books and ? which is not good for their customers? health ? they decided to ban my book. This is a First Amendment violation.?
?This is a store that sells 300 rolls of toilet paper at the same time, and I say any customer that buys 300 rolls of toilet paper deserves a funny book to sit on the toilet and read.?
